I think my Yorkbrunner would be the last tuba to go. It’s a truly special instrument. It was one of the last batch of handmade horns, and I was told that it was used to compare and contrast machine elements when they were first starting to build some parts of the Yorkbrunner with the machines in the factory. It was also given some very special upgrades by Robb Stewart in Los Angeles that make it play better in tune than most.
